#9720ad - RGB(151, 32, 173) - Seance Color FAQ
Hex color code for Seance color is #9720ad. RGB color code for seance color is rgb(151, 32, 173).
The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#9720ad is rgb(151, 32, 173).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'151' indicates the intensity of the red component, '32' represents the green component's intensity, and '173'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#9720ad.
The RGB percentage composition for the hexadecimal color code #9720ad is detailed as follows: 59.2% Red, 12.5% Green, and 67.8% Blue. This breakdown indicates the relative contribution of each primary color in the RGB color model to achieve this specific shade. In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#9720ad is composed of 13% Cyan, 82% Magenta, 0% Yellow, and 32%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 13%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 82%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 0%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 32%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.
In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#9720ad has an HSL value of 291° (degrees) for Hue, 69% for Saturation, and 40% for Lightness.
